Novel multipurpose composite insulation board and construction method and processing device thereof

The invention relates to a novel multipurpose composite insulation board and a construction method and a processing device thereof. The novel multipurpose composite insulation board is manufactured by forming notches 7 with countersunk head openings 56 and through holes 9 with countersunk head openings 8 on the four sides and in the middle of an XPS insulation board and reserving connection intensifying anchoring supporting seats 2 in the through holes 9 or the notches of the board or reserving supporting seats 95 and 96 on the four sides of the board or sticking an aluminum foil reflecting layer 3 on the upper surface of the insulation board after forming a square or round-bottom groove on the insulation board. A conventional square supporting seat is improved into a supporting seat with a countersunk head of which the four sides are 5 to 50 millimeters wider than those of a supporting block and the upper part is embedded into the countersunk head opening, so support stressed area can be enlarged, and more importantly, a broken bridge insulating function is realized. The insulation board is easy to manufacture and simple and convenient to install and realizes production site assembly in a factory, so on-site wall plastering operation, facing tile wetting operation and paint spraying operation are eliminated; a nail framework does not needing paving; and the insulation board is widely applicable for insulation of warming ground surfaces, wall faces and roofs.

Method for repairing leaked coiled-material water-proof roof

The invention relates to a method for repairing a leaked coiled-material water-proof roof. The method comprises the steps of basic layer processing, detail repairing, large-area repairing, and the like. The step of detail repairing comprises: repairing cracked gutters and eaves gutter coiled-materials, repairing flashing parts and repairing deformed joints. The step of large-area repairing comprises: paving water-proof coiled materials, repairing cracks on a coiled-material water-proof layer, repairing the raised edges of a joint opening, repairing a raised part, and the like. BIM-based concrete fabricated building construction method

The invention discloses a BIM-based concrete fabricated building construction method, comprising the following steps: creating a building full-professional integral BIM model, optimizing integral design, splitting prefabricated parts, deepening prefabricated part nodes, performing construction simulation optimization design, performing engineering quantity statistics, drawing a prefabricated partprocessing drawing, and manufacturing a prefabricated part two-dimensional code. By creating the visual informationized BIM model, the BIM-based concrete fabricated building construction method improves the collaborative design of information of the building, the structure and the electromechanical specialty, avoids the problems of mistakes, omissions, collisions and lacks of the design specialties, and improves the design quality. Meanwhile, the assembly type construction process is visually simulated through BIM, and the problem optimization design in construction is found in time, and the design and construction barrier is broken through. Besides, the BIM technology can perform rapid drawing according to the model, and the design quality is improved through automatic statistics of the engineering quantity, and visual construction simulation can further guide field construction, and the generated two-dimensional code can be used for information tracing of the prefabricated part, andthe overall construction quality of the prefabricated building is improved.

Composite board and manufacturing method thereof

The invention discloses a composite board and a manufacturing method thereof, and belongs to composite boards of building materials and design and manufacturing methods of the composite boards. The composite board comprises fiber woven nets, chopped fiber, fine concrete and an insulating material. The composite board is designed based on certain hypothesis. The manufacturing method of the composite board comprises the following steps: 1, mixing and stirring an epoxy resin, a curing agent and a diluting agent according to a ratio, and uniformly coating the mixture on the surface of a fiber woven net; 2, fixing a wooden template, firstly stirring cement, coal ash, silica ash and silica sand, subsequently adding water to stir, adding a water reducing agent, stirring, adding the chopped fiber, and further stirring; 3, firstly casting the stirred fine concrete on the template, subsequently laying another fiber woven net, further casting the fine concrete and laying another fiber woven net; 4, casting the fine concrete on the fiber woven nets, and laying the insulating plate which is subjected to surface roughening treatment; 5, casting the fine concrete on the roughened insulating plate, laying another fiber woven net, further casting the fine concrete, laying another fiber woven net and further casting the fine concrete; 6, demolding and maintaining. The composite board has the advantages that the weight is light, the thickness is large, the bearing capacity is large, and the construction is simple.
